There are 4 ways to get from Mount Gambier to Anglesea by plane, shuttle, bus, train, or car

Select an option below to see step-by-step directions and to compare ticket prices and travel times in Rome2Rio's travel planner.

  1. Fly, shuttle, bus

    best
    1. Fly from Mount Gambier Airport (MGB) to Melbourne Airport (MEL)planeMGB - MEL
    2. Take a shuttle bus from Melbourne Airport to Geelong stationshuttle
    3. Take the bus from Geelong Station/Railway Tce to Great Ocean Rd/Camp Rdbus
    4h 26m
    $220–525
  2. Bus

    cheapest
    1. Take the bus from Tourist Information Centre/Jubilee Hwy East to Warrnambool Station/Merri Stbus
    2. Take the bus from Warrnambool Station/Merri St to Visitor Information Centre/Great Ocean Rdbus
    3. Take the bus from Visitor Information Centre/Great Ocean Rd to Great Ocean Rd/Camp Rdbus
    10h 10m
    $6–55
  3. Bus, train

    1. Take the bus from Tourist Information Centre/Jubilee Hwy East to Warrnambool Station/Merri Stbus
    2. Take the train from Warrnambool Station to Geelong Stationtrain
    3. Take the bus from Geelong Station/Railway Tce to Great Ocean Rd/Camp Rdbus
    8h 13m
    $11–45
  4. Drive 359.1 km

    1. Drive from Mount Gambier to Angleseacar359.1 km
    4h 23m
    $71–102
